无法将二进制文件传输到通过 USB 连接的 mbed 控制器 NXP LPC1768

无法将二进制文件传输到通过 USB 连接的 mbed 控制器 NXP LPC1768

我在 ACER Aspire 上安装了 14.04 LTS 版本和 Windows Vista

我从 mbed 网站编译并下载了一个二进制文件。然后必须将文件传输到通过 USB 连接的控制器(通过复制、移动到或剪切)

操作失败,出现以下错误“错误打开“文件名“只读文件系统””

使用 Windows 则没有问题。

谢谢你马科斯

答案1

我在使用 ARCH GPRS V2 时也遇到了同样的问题,该设备配有 NXP LPC11U37 控制器。它会在 Windows 上复制新固件,但不会复制 Ubuntu。

通过运行,dd if={new_firmware.bin} of={mnt_dir}/firmware.bin conv=notrunc我让它工作了。我发现notrunc标志至关重要。

相关内容